Tuition & Costs (2024-2025)
Tuition & Fees
In/Out-of-State
$50,404
+4% from last year
Books & Supplies
$1,200
Living Arrangements
On Campus
Food & Housing: $19,140
Other Expenses:
$2,650
Off Campus
Food & Housing: $14,300
Other Expenses:
$3,150
With Family
Food & Housing: $3,150
Other Expenses:
$3,150
0%
Total Annual Costs
In/Out of State (Same Cost)
$73,394
On Campus
+3.7% from last year
$69,054
Off Campus
+3.3% from last year
$54,754
With Family
+3.7% from last year
